GENERAL INFORMATION - Reported June 6, 2008The Leica 19mm F2.8 Elmarit-R already shows "M" in the database - meaning the rear section needs to be shaved at angle in order for the Canon mirror to clear. This is a major modification to the lens. Today we received some feedback which may be helpful for those who are thinking about making the modification:
Quote:... regarding the newest version of the 2,8/19mm one needs obviously to remove roundabout 2-3mm of the metal. That´s a lot...
Again, nothing new here, just sharing some feedback. Dirk's comment does underscore the magnitude of the modification. This is not something I would be willing to do, and I certainly would NOT spend $4000 (US) on a new 19mm and then walk over to the grinding bench! My $.02 - buy one where somebody has already done the modification. Used 19mm (2nd version) sell for ~$1800 USD.
